RVT or Veterinary Assistant

Companion Pet Partners, LLCMonterey, CA
Onsite

About The Position

Join our veterinary team as a full-time RVT or Veterinary Assistant and make a real difference in animal care every day. You'll work alongside our experienced DVMs to provide exceptional patient care while helping our hospital run smoothly and efficiently. Must have a flexible schedule and be open to working weekends.

Requirements

  • High School diploma or equivalent
  • 3+ years of experience, can include extern assignment position
  • Experience with anesthesia monitoring, dental cleanings, and radiography
  • Exceptional animal handling skills with the ability to work safely with pets of all temperaments
  • Strong knowledge of veterinary medical procedures, laboratory techniques, and pharmaceutical calculations
  • Proficiency with venipuncture including IV catheter placement and blood draws
  • Excellent communication skills with both team members and clients
  • Detail-oriented approach to patient care and medical record-keeping
  • Ability to multi-task effectively in a fast-paced environment
  • Physical stamina to stand for extended periods and assist with lifting patients
  • Genuine compassion for animals and commitment to quality care
  • Adaptability and willingness to assist in various hospital areas as needed

Nice To Haves

  • RVT, LVT, or CVT certification (or equivalent) preferred but not required

Responsibilities

  • Conducts physical exams, administer treatments, and performs diagnostic procedures, including collecting samples and running in-house lab tests.
  • Assists veterinarians with surgeries, monitors anesthesia, and ensures proper patient recovery under supervision.
  • Triages patients by gathering medical histories and assessing immediate needs.
  • Handle and restrain animals safely, focusing on minimizing stress and maintaining the well-being of both patients and staff.
  • Effectively updates clients on patient status and explains treatment plans under veterinarian direction.
  • Collaborates with the hospital team and fosters a positive, team-oriented environment.
  • Accurately fills prescriptions, administers medications, and documents all treatments, including controlled drug logs, to ensure compliance with regulatory standards.
  • Maintains precise and up-to-date patient records, including treatment notes and shift handoff updates.
  • Collaborates with the hospital team by assisting in training new employees, floating between departments, and contributing to a cohesive work environment.
  • Participate in staff meetings, reviews, and on-call schedules to ensure the smooth operation of the hospital.
